I got a set of 4 rubber mats from wallmart for under $40 and they do the job perfectly. They have deep *ruts*? in them that trap all the dirt and mud i can throw at em. once i even threw them under the tires to get traction in snow and they are still good as new. Husky liners might be nice, but they would have to be REAL nice for me to pay ~$80 for. just my .02

I had the Husky liners, did not like them, returned them. They interfered with the clutch pedal from going to the floor. I was thinking of keeping them but I would have cut the top off to clear the pedal.
Has anyone else had this with a manual trans?

got mine from costco. 20 bucks for all 4. They are great. The pattern doesn't matter, as long as it is deep enough to hold water or mud or whatever and keep it off your feet. I love it. Especially cause I tow a boat and when I get in and out at the boat ramp it will hold the water without getting my carpet all wet. Then I just pull the mat out and dump the water out and let it dry. Soo much easier than before.
